Dorset County Hospital NHS Foundation Trust and Dorset HealthCare University NHS Foundation Trust are working together in a federated partnership to better meet the needs of our population and support the wider ambitions of Dorset's Integrated Care Partnership. Together, we provide acute, community, mental health and specialist services to people across Dorset, delivering care in hospitals, community settings and patients' homes. Our shared strategy focuses on four key priorities: Care, Communities, Colleagues and Sustainability.
This is an exciting time to join us as we strengthen collaboration across our two organisations and create new opportunities to improve services, enhance productivity and secure long-term financial sustainability. Finance is central to enabling this transformation, helping us make the very best use of resources for the benefit of patients, communities and staff.
About the Role
We are seeking an exceptional senior finance leader to join us as Associate Director of Finance - Financial Delivery, a newly created role working across two hospital sites and two organisations. Reporting to the Deputy Chief Finance Officers of the partnership, this high-profile role will lead the delivery of ambitious short, medium and long-term financial objectives across both Trusts. You will play a pivotal part in shaping financial recovery, driving productivity, embedding accountability and supporting transformational change at scale. You will work closely with executive colleagues, operational leaders, clinicians and system partners to identify and implement sustainable improvements that strengthen financial performance while supporting safe, high-quality care.
Key responsibilities will include:
- Leading the development and delivery of financial recovery and improvement programmes across both Trusts
- Driving cost improvement, productivity and efficiency schemes with a focus on recurrent benefits
- Creating robust accountability frameworks for clinical, operational and corporate teams
- Supporting strategic transformation programmes that improve sustainability and service delivery
- Providing expert financial advice to executive teams and senior leaders
- Developing high-quality governance, reporting and performance monitoring arrangements
- Building a culture of continuous improvement, value and financial ownership across the organisations
- Leading and developing specialist teams to support delivery of ambitious objectives
This is a unique opportunity to shape a new role and make a lasting impact across two organisations at a critical point in their journey.
